KSHB Adds JiaoJiao Shen to Morning Newscast

By Andrew Gauthier 

KSHB has named JiaoJiao Shen co-anchor of its morning newscast.  Shen has been working as a reporter with the NBC-affiliate since July.

She will work alongside Curtis Jay and replaces Christa Dubill, who has was recently named co-anchor of KSHB’s 4:30, 5:00, and 10:00 p.m. newscasts.

“We’re thrilled with the experience and professional skills JiaoJiao brings to the morning show,” KSHB vice president and general manager Mike Vrabac said, in announcing the move.  “She has some big shoes to fill replacing Christa but we love her enthusiasm and I’m confident that Kansas City will embrace her.”

A graduate of the University of Missouri-Columbia, Shen joined KSHB this summer following a brief stint with Kansas City Fox-affiliate WDAF.  Previously, she worked as a morning anchor and reporter with KOCO in Oklahoma City.

“I’d just like to say how honored I am to join such an amazing team at NBC Action News,” Shen told TVSpy via email this morning. “This has been a dream of mine for several years.  I look forward to making Kansas City my home for many years to come!”

She begins her new role this week.
